How to hard reset Doopro P2 Pro

1. First, turn off your phone using the POWER button.

2. Next, press and hold the Volume Up(+) button together with the POWER button for a few seconds.

3. You need to release the POWER button when the DOOPRO logo appears on the screen.

4. Release the Volume Up(+) button when Recovery Mode appears.

5. Highlight the wipe data / factory reset menu option. Use the Volume Up(+)/Down(-) keys to navigate through the menu items and the POWER key to confirm your selection.

6. Now, confirm the operation, select Yes. Use the Volume Up(+)/Down(-) keys to navigate through the menu items and the POWER key to confirm your selection.

7. At the very end you need to reboot your phone, select "reboot system now". Use the Volume Up(+)/Down(-) keys to navigate through the menu items and the POWER key to confirm your selection.




Hard Reset - advantages and disadvantages Doopro P2 Pro?

In simple words, Hard Reset means hard resetting the phone. As a result, the system automatically returns to the factory settings and the system is completely cleared. Contacts, correspondence, application, files, search queries, passwords - all of this is deleted from the device's memory.

Benefits of Hard Reset:
The ability to get a phone with factory settings as a result.
Removal of viruses that block applications on the device and give persistent errors.
Solving problems that have arisen due to the installation of some applications on the phone and have not disappeared after they were removed from the phone.

Disadvantages of Hard Reset:
All your data and media files will be deleted.
The need to have an up-to-date backup of your data, contacts, settings and media files.
Not all viruses on Android can be removed even after returning to factory settings.


What needs to be done before the Hard Reset operation.
If you are going to do a hard reset on your phone, then be sure to make sure that you know the access data for your google account.
ÒYou can sign out of your google account before resetting. To use your device immediately without any problems.
If after resetting the settings you cannot log into your Google account, then you need to find instructions for bypassing the FRP lock for your phone model.
You will need to contact the official service center to bypass the FRP protection on some new phone models.

After performing a hard reset, your device will be completely wiped clean. Everything that was in the memory of your device will be deleted.

What can be done to avoid losing important information?
If important information (contacts, sms, photos, videos) remains in the memory of your device, then there are the following options to save it:

Synchronization with Google contacts, Google drive.
Using the Titanium Backup program, create a backup.
Using the service programs for your phone model, you can transfer important data to your PC.
